Naval’s core investment principle: avoid total loss. “The one thing you have to avoid is the risk of ruin. Ruin means stay out of jail. So, don’t do anything that’s illegal. It’s never worth it to wear an orange jumpsuit. And stay out of total catastrophic loss.”
Modern society has unlimited upside, limited downside. But ancient wiring makes us fear small losses more than we should. Naval overrides this programming through first principles thinking.
